The below is attributable to Principal Deputy Spokesperson Tommy Pigott:

Secretary of State Marco Rubio spoke today with Organization of American States (OAS) Secretary General Albert Ramdin to reinforce the Secretariat's role in supporting stability throughout the hemisphere, including in Venezuela. The Secretary thanked Secretary General Ramdin for providing a forum for open exchange and constructive dialogue, and underscored the importance of keeping the institution focused on how best to address the challenges facing the people of Venezuela. Secretary Rubio reiterated the importance of the OAS as a forum for Member State-driven engagement to support a proper, judicious transition of power in Venezuela.
